The electrical resistance across a living cell membrane is very high because of proteins carbohydrates water lipids in the above 4 which one is correct?

In short, the correct answer is "lipids"Membrane potential (or transmembrane potential) is the difference in voltage (or electrical potential difference) between the interior and exterior of a cell (Vinterior − Vexterior). All animal cells are surrounded by a plasma membrane composed of a lipid bi-layer with many diverse protein assemblages embedded in it. The fluid on both sides of the membrane contains high concentrations of mobile ions, of which sodium (Na+), potassium (K+), chloride (Cl-), and calcium (Ca2+) are the most important. The membrane potential arises from the interaction of ion channels and ion pumps embedded in the membrane, which maintain different ion concentrations on the intracellular and extracellular sides of the membrane.

What are examples of cells that are not bound by membrane junctions?

Mobile cells such as white blood cells and other analogous phagocytes. Red blood cells that are transported in the circulatory system. Some cancerous cells which are no longer bound to other cells or the basal membrane, etc.

Why did you use RNA instead of DNA to make proteins?

In order to use DNA directly to make proteins, DNA would have to leave the nucleus, which would make it more susceptible to damage. Since it is the template for making proteins, it would be too risky to expose it to the rest of the cell.

How does chromatography separate molecules?

The principle is based on equilibrium of the molecules between the mobile phase and the stationary phase. This will vary depending on the polarity of the substance, and the two phases. If the substance in more soluble in the mobile phase, it will travel further, and vice versa.
